Does the Schiit Fulla 4 drive the Beyerdynamic T1 (3rd Gen)?

Computed from rated specifications · target SPL 110 dB · load 600 Ω

Verdict

Adequate

The Schiit Fulla 4 adequately drives the Beyerdynamic T1 (3rd Gen) with limited margin (~3.0 dB headroom at 600 ohms; needs ~10.0 mW, delivers 20 mW). (Amp power at 600 ohms is estimated from its published figure at a nearby load.)

* Loads marked "est." are derived from the published voltage ceiling at a lower-impedance load (V = √(P·R) → P_higher = V²/R_higher). All derivations are upward only.
